While
George Bush has been touring through Europe, beating the drums for
war with Iran, CODEPINK has been creating
-- city by city -- a groundswell of support for peace. Thanks to
our initiative, the U.S.
Conference of Mayors,
which is holding its annual meeting from June 20-24 in Miami, Florida,
will vote on a critical and timely resolution urging
the Bush Administration to pursue diplomatic engagement with Iran.
The resolution also asks Congress to prohibit the use of funds to
carry out military action against Iran without explicit Congressional
authorization. We are delighted to report that 20
mayorshave
cosponsored the resolution so far.
